Winston-Salem Regional Office Division of Water Quality 585 Waughtown Street Winston-Salem, North Carolina 27107 Re: January 2011 Release Report Pepsi Winston-Salem 3435 Myer Lee Drive 27101 Winston-Salem, Forsyth County, North Carolina Dear Mr. Boone: ATC Associates of North Carolina, P.C. (ATC), on behalf of Pepsi Bottling Ventures, LLC (Pepsi), is submitting the attached information regarding the recent oil release at the Pepsi facility located at 33425 Myer Lee Drive in Winston-Salem, North Carolina. During the evening of January 18, 2011, an estimated 25 to 30 gallons of oil was released from an air compressor located outside the facility production building. The oil line from the air compressor to the heat ■ exchanger failed. The release was discovered upon employee arrival at the facility the morning of January 19, 2011. The oil flowed across the pavement and entered the storm drain near the air compressor. The storm drain flows through a concrete culvert which empties into the onsite storm water retention pond located at the northeast corner of the property. The retention pond eventually discharges to Salem Lake. A topographic map is included as Figure I and site plan depicting the location of the air compressor, storm drain and retention pond is included as Figure 2. Pepsi notified ATC and asked for assistance in responding to the spill. ATC contacted Mr. Corey Basinger of North Carolina Department of Environment and Natural Resources (NCDENR) Division of Water Quality at 2:30 PM on January 19, 2011 to report the release. Mr. Keith Huff of the City of Winston-Salem was contacted the same day at 2:40 PM and provided information regarding the release. The following information describes, on a day to day basis, the mitigation efforts regarding the release. Mr. Ron Boone February 23, 2011 NCDENR — Division of Water Quality Page 2 Wednesday January 19, 2011 — ATC and Shamrock (spill response subcontractor) responded following notice of the compressor oil release. Absorbent pads were applied to the oil on the pavement and absorbent booms and pads were placed in the retention pond. A 3-inch diameter flow pipe that maintains the level of the pond was sealed and booms were placed around the concrete outfall of the pond. It should be noted that the water level of the pond, though above the 3" pipe, was several feet lower than the concrete outfall. Several thousand gallons of water were sent through the storm drain in order to flush any residual oil from the culvert leading to the retention pond. A vacuum truck was then used to skim off any accumulated product from the pond surface. Approximately 900 gallons of product/water was recovered from the retention pond surface and disposed of offsite (disposal manifests are attached). Towards the end of the day, the absorbent pads were removed and containerized and the pavement was pressure washed. New pads and booms were deployed in the pond. At the direction of the city, additional skimming of the pond was to be conducted the following day. It should be noted that no oil exited the retention pond as the surface level of the pond was lower than the concrete outfall. Thursday January 20, 2011 — ATC/Shamrock were onsite with a vacuum truck to further mitigate product on the pond. An absorbent boom was dragged across the pond in order to accumulate the oil near shore where the vacuum truck was then used to recover the oil. Approximately 1,578 gallons of product/water were recovered from the surface of the retention pond'and disposed of offsite (disposal manifests are attached). The city instructed Pepsi to seal off the concrete outfall of the pond. Further recovery of product/water with a vacuum truck and placement of pads and booms was to continue. Friday January 21, 2011 — ATC and Contaminant Control Inc. (spill response subcontractor) were onsite with a vacuum truck to further mitigate product on the pond. A steady light wind caused some accumulation of product along the shore. Absorbent booms and pads were used along with a vacuum truck to recover the product. Approximately 1,508 gallons of product/water were recovered from the surface of the retention pond and disposed of offsite (disposal manifests are attached). Further recovery of product/water with a vacuum truck and placement of pads and booms was to continue. Saturday January 22, 2011 — Pepsi instructed CCI to install hard containment booms around the inlet and outlets of the pond in order to further ensure that any residual product would not be released from the pond. CCI mobilized to the site and installed the containment booms in the afternoon. Absorbent pads and booms were placed within the inlet boom and outside of the outlet booms to further collect product. Monday January 24, 2011 — CCI was onsite again to change out booms and pads as needed. Ice on the pond prevented access to some areas of the pond. Tuesday January 25, 2011 — A thicker accumulation of ice overnight has again prevented access to the pond. Pepsi personnel did manage to break up some ice and deploy additional pads. Mr. Ron Boone February 23, 2011 NCDENR — Division of Water Ouality Page 3 Wednesday January 26 through Friday February 2, 2011 — Pepsi continues to inspect the pond on a daily basis. The retention pond has minor areas with petroleum sheen which continues to be mitigated with absorbent booms and pads. Thursday February 3, 2011 In anticipation of a significant amount of rainfall, Pepsi petitioned the city to allow opening the 3-inch outlet drain to prevent the retention pond from overflowing. The city agreed to allow the discharge but instructed Pepsi to collect an effluent water sample from the manhole located between the pond and the railroad tracks located to the north of the site. An effluent water sample was collected on February 3, 2011 and submitted to Compu Chem laboratories in Cary. North Carolina for analysis of oil and grease by Method 1664. The laboratory report showed a non -detectable level of oil and grease in the effluent water sample. A copy of the laboratory report is attached. Monday February 7, 2011 — In an effort to further mitigate the oil remaining in the culvert, Pepsi mobilized a vacuum truck and a sewer jet to the site. The sewer jet was placed in the storm water catch basin nearest the release location and extended down the culvert towards the retention pond inlet. The vacuum truck was positioned at the pond inlet and recovered the water and oil as it exited the culvert. Approximately 1,581 gallons of water and oil were recovered and disposed of offsite (disposal manifests are attached).
